Legendary Actor Dharmendra Passes Away at 89
The veteran actor’s health took a serious turn on 10 November 2025, when he was rushed to the Breach Candy Hospital and admitted to the intensive care unit. At that time, he was put on a ventilator after experiencing breathing difficulties.
The Deol family had earlier announced that Dharmendra was responding to treatment, giving fans hope that he would recover.Despite their best efforts, his condition worsened.
Over his extraordinary career spanning decades, Dharmendra appeared in more than 300 films, becoming one of India’s most beloved film icons. His strong screen presence, kindness off-screen, and sheer versatility made him a symbol of Bollywood’s golden era.
He is survived by his family, fans, and a lasting legacy in Indian cinema that will be remembered for generations.
